RRC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

375 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Range Resources (RRC)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$2.61B — down 40% from $4.34B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 78 funds closed out of RRC and 67 opened new positions — a net loss of 11 holders — while 140 trimmed existing stakes and 120 added.

The largest buyer was Ninety One (UK), opening a new position worth an estimated $144M. The largest seller was Stelliam Investment Management, cutting an estimated $76.6M.
